Graphical Networks Overview

I found Graphical Networks has a clear mission. Based in Maryland since its 2009 founding, its entire focus is replacing your static spreadsheets with automated, data-driven IT infrastructure visualization.

My analysis shows they primarily serve mid-market to enterprise clients wrestling with complex physical and logical networks. Their key specialty is automating IT infrastructure documentation, which finally moves your team beyond the constant, error-prone updates that all manual tools require.

What stood out during this Graphical Networks review is their stable, product-focused growth. You’ll notice consistent API and device catalog updates instead of disruptive acquisitions or funding rounds, which I see as a plus.

Unlike basic drawing tools, their system is entirely data-driven. When compared to heavier enterprise DCIM platforms, I find their unique value is unifying logical and physical views in a more approachable and flexible package.

They typically work with organizations like universities, telecom carriers, and corporate data centers—any group whose infrastructure complexity has completely outgrown the limits of manual documentation methods.

1. netTerrain Logical

Outdated network diagrams slowing you down?

Static diagrams and manual updates cause frustrating delays. This wastes valuable time for network teams trying to troubleshoot or plan.

netTerrain Logical automates network mapping, creating a live digital twin. From my testing, its automated discovery engine truly shines, providing real-time device and link visualization. This solution ensures your network diagrams stay current.

You gain immediate clarity on network topology, empowering engineers to troubleshoot and plan efficiently, saving countless hours.

2. netTerrain DCIM

Lost control of your data center?

Managing physical assets without proper tools leads to wasted space. This results in costly deployment errors and inefficiencies.

netTerrain DCIM gives you a visual replica, from room layout to racks. What I found is you can precisely track power, space, and cabling, preventing infrastructure bottlenecks. This solution streamlines data center operations.

You can strategically optimize rack space and power, ensuring efficient new deployments without costly surprises or wasted resources.

3. netTerrain OSP

Is outside plant management overwhelming?

Tracing fiber paths across vast geographical areas is incredibly challenging. This makes identifying critical infrastructure components difficult.

netTerrain OSP integrates with GIS maps to visualize your outside plant infrastructure, from conduits to splice boxes. From my testing, you can trace fiber paths for “what-if” analysis. This solution is essential for distributed networks.

You gain complete visibility over network assets, enabling quick impact assessments and proactive maintenance to minimize disruptions.

4. The netTerrain Collector

Is manual data entry holding you back?

Static diagrams quickly become outdated, requiring constant manual updates. This leads to inaccurate data and poor decisions.

The netTerrain Collector is the automation engine that feeds dynamic data. From my evaluation, its ability to pull data from diverse sources like SNMP, APIs, and cloud platforms shines. This foundational solution keeps your network data live.

Your diagrams become living documents, reflecting real-time states. This eliminates inconsistencies, ensuring your most current infrastructure view.

2. NetBox (Open Source)

Is your budget zero?

NetBox stands out as a powerful free, open-source IP source of truth, popular with network engineers who can manage and customize it internally. What I found comparing options is that NetBox offers zero-cost data management, but it lacks the automated graphical front-end of Graphical Networks.

Consider this alternative if you have a technical team for customization and maintenance, and a non-existent budget.

1. Setup Complexity & Timeline

Is deployment straightforward?

The on-premise version requires dedicated server setup and SQL database configuration. Initial setup involves the netTerrain Collector for network discovery, which is complex and time-consuming in large, segmented networks. From my implementation analysis, expect careful planning for your network environment, rather than quick wins. This foundational process is crucial for long-term success.

You’ll need to allocate significant internal resources and time for discovery, credential management, and defining your network’s scope precisely upfront.

2. Technical Requirements & Integration

Technical hurdles to anticipate?

On-premise requires a Windows Server and Microsoft SQL Server. The netTerrain Collector needs specific network credentials like SNMP strings and API keys to access devices. What I found about deployment is that data migration from spreadsheets is often challenging, demanding careful cleaning and formatting. It’s not a simple data import.

Your IT team will need to ensure proper infrastructure is in place and secure all necessary network access and credentials ahead of time.
